Please note the correct syntax for the variable usage:
;$$

It looks like there's a typo in the doc or the single '$' functionality in the MDCS source has been removed for clarity. Will update doc.

Here the in the MDCS parameter file has to to be replaced with a unique name of your choice. Do this for all the variables you have, each with its own unique name without any duplicates unless you want the same user defined value to replace at multiple locations in the parameter file.

e.g. CatchMapper_MPI_AlbersEqualArea_MDCS_Demo_Year_GENERIC;$MDName$

Now at the command like you can enter the following to replace the default value for the MD i.e CatchMapper_MPI_AlbersEqualArea_MDCS_Demo_Year_GENERIC with a value of your choice.

e.g. -p:My_New_MD_Name$MDName

Please correct your parameter file and try. If you still face any issues, let us know.

When using a batch file to create a series of similar Mosaic datasets from the same configuration file (see extract below) I am not able to use variables in the batch and configuration files.

The variables seem to be ignored and the default value is always used. Also: how is a variable used when the variable name is non-unique in the configuration XML? (as is the case with which occurs twice at the top of the file). I am getting a
log-critical: Error: should be the first child-element in
and then the MDCS script fails.

The help specifies the following syntax:
;$

which in my case for below configuration file looks as follows when I want the, and variables to be dynamically specified:

c:\python27\ArcGIS10.3\python.exe C:\Image_Mgmt_Workflow\MDCS\scripts\mdcs.py -i:C:\Image_Mgmt_Workflow\MDCS\Parameter\Config\MPI_CreateMosaicDataset_GENERIC_AlbersEqualArea.xml -p:CatchMapper_MPI_AlbersEqualArea_MDCS_Demo_Ficticious$MosaicDataset/Name -p:CatchMapper_MPI_AlbersEqualArea_MDCS_Demo_Year01$dataset_id -p:year=1$filter
